– Benefits of Crafting: Why Everyone Should Try It
Improved Mental Health
Crafting is an excellent way to boost our mental health, and it can be used as a form of therapy. According to research, engaging in crafting activities can reduce the symptoms of anxiety, stress, and depression. When we focus our attention on the task at hand, it can help to quiet our minds and combat negative thoughts. Crafting also gives us a sense of accomplishment, which can be incredibly empowering and help to boost our self-esteem.
Cultivate Creativity
Crafting is all about creativity and self-expression, qualities that are crucial for personal growth. When we engage in crafting activities, we tap into our creative side, and this can help to inspire more creativity in other areas of our lives, both personal and professional. Crafting can also help us to think outside of the box and develop problem-solving skills, as we have to figure out how to bring our vision to life with the resources we have available.
Reduce Screen Time
Crafting is an excellent way to take a break from our screens and engage in a hands-on, tactile activity that can boost our mood and reduce stress levels. With more and more people spending significant amounts of time glued to their screens, crafting provides a healthy alternative and can help us to disconnect from the digital world and reconnect with our creative side. Q: How has crafting changed over time?
A: Crafting has evolved greatly over time. In the past, crafting was often seen as a necessary skill for daily life, such as making clothes or pottery to use around the house. As technology advanced and mass production became more prevalent, crafting shifted towards a hobby or artistic pursuit. With the rise of the internet and social media, crafting has become more accessible and popular than ever before.
